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Education Department Embraces Transparency with e-Transfer Policy for Teachers

The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Education Department has ushered in a new era of transparency and efficiency with the official launch of its e-Transfer Policy for teachers. This initiative aims to streamline the transfer process, eliminate favoritism, and prioritize merit-based placements.

Key Points of the e-Transfer Policy:

  • Online Portal: A dedicated e-Transfer Portal will be used for the entire process, minimizing paperwork and physical interaction.
  • Timelines:
    • District Education Officers (DEOs) upload vacant positions by September 9th.
    • Teachers apply online for these positions from September 10th to 20th.
    • Application verification by DEOs occurs from September 21st to 24th.
    • Merit list published on September 26th.
    • Online transfer orders issued on September 27th.
  • Annual Process: Transfers will be conducted once a year during summer holidays.
  • Merit-Based Selection: Applications are reviewed based on pre-defined criteria with assigned merit points. Highest-scoring teachers get priority for transfers.
  • No Recommendations: The system eliminates the need for recommendations or office visits.
  • Monitoring and Transparency: Focal persons will be appointed at various levels to ensure the process is fair and transparent.

Benefits of the e-Transfer Policy:

  • Increased Transparency: The online system minimizes the risk of favoritism and promotes fairness.
  • Convenience: Teachers can apply from the comfort of their homes, saving time and resources.
  • Focus on Teaching: The streamlined process allows teachers to dedicate more time to their primary responsibility – teaching.
  • Efficiency: Online applications and verification expedite the entire transfer process.

FAQs:

  • Where can I find the e-Transfer Portal? The official portal address likely hasn’t been announced yet. Keep an eye on the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Education Department website for updates.
  • What criteria will be used for merit points? The specific criteria and point allocation haven’t been publicly shared yet. However, factors like experience, qualifications, and location preferences could be considered.
  • Can I still apply for a transfer if I’m in a hard area and haven’t completed the minimum tenure? No, the policy requires a minimum service period in the current posting before applying for a transfer. (1.5 years in hard areas, 3 years in plain areas)
